What is a Walk-In Chiller?


A walk-in chiller is a type of refrigeration unit that provides a large, enclosed space for storing temperature-sensitive items. Unlike standard refrigeration units, which are typically designed for smaller loads, walk-in chillers are built to accommodate bulk storage while allowing easy access for employees. These units are commonly used in restaurants, grocery stores, warehouses, and food processing plants, where the volume of goods requires more substantial storage solutions.


How Do Walk-In Chilllers Work?


Walk-in chillers operate by circulating cold air throughout the enclosed space using powerful refrigeration systems. The cooling process begins with a compressor that compresses refrigerant gas, leading to a drop in temperature. The cold refrigerant then passes through evaporator coils inside the chiller, absorbing heat from the ambient space and thus lowering the internal temperature. This system is equipped with insulation to maintain consistent temperatures, preventing energy loss and increasing efficiency.


The temperature within a walk-in chiller is usually maintained between 32°F and 50°F (0°C to 10°C), depending on the type of goods being stored. Advanced models come with digital temperature controls and monitoring systems that provide real-time data on the internal environment, ensuring that items are stored at the correct temperatures.


Benefits of Walk-In Chilllers


1. Space Efficiency Walk-in chillers maximize the available space for storage while maintaining the temperature required for perishable goods. Their design allows for easy organization and access, helping businesses streamline their inventory management.

2. Temperature Control Walk-in chillers provide precise temperature controls, crucial for complying with food safety regulations. They can prevent spoilage and waste, thereby saving businesses money in the long run.


3. Versatility These units can be tailored to fit different needs, accommodating various types of products, such as meats, dairy, produce, and beverages. Some models also offer separate compartments for different temperature settings, further enhancing their functionality.


4. Energy Efficiency With advancements in technology, modern walk-in chillers are designed to be energy-efficient. This not only reduces operational costs but also minimizes the environmental impact of businesses.


5. Durability Built with robust materials, walk-in chillers are designed to withstand the wear and tear of commercial environments. Their longevity ensures that businesses can rely on them for years, reducing the cost of frequent replacements.


Importance in the Food and Beverage Industry


In the food and beverage sector, the integrity of products is paramount. Walk-in chillers play a fundamental role in ensuring that food items remain safe for consumption. By adhering to strict temperature controls, these units help prevent the growth of bacteria and other pathogens, thus safeguarding public health.


Furthermore, they are vital for businesses to comply with health regulations and standards. Regular inspections and proper documentation of storage conditions are required, and having a reliable walk-in chiller signifies a commitment to quality and safety in food handling practices.
